Reverse
Saber-tooth tiger. Above the tiger is the series name, coin name and year. Fineness and weight are below the picture.
Script: Latin
Lettering:
Predators . Smilodon
- Extinct -
2020
.999 Fine Silver 1 oz
Edge
Reeded
